The Island Packet Packet Cat 35 represents one of the most distinctive departures in the history of Island Packet Yachts. Introduced in the early 1990s and designed by company founder Bob Johnson, the Packet Cat 35 was an ambitious attempt to apply the brand’s philosophy of heavy-displacement, "full-foil" stability to the catamaran market. Unlike the lightweight, performance-oriented multihulls of the era, the Packet Cat was engineered as a "monohull sailor's catamaran," prioritizing ultimate seaworthiness, massive interior volume, and a familiar feel underfoot over outright speed. The defining characteristic of the model is its patented "Delta-Pod" bow—a central, buoyant nacelle designed to provide additional lift and prevent the hobby-horsing and bridge-deck slamming common in traditional catamarans.
